MediaTek Dimensity 9400: A Powerful Flagship Chipset

MediaTek has unveiled its latest flagship chipset, the Dimensity 9400, promising to deliver exceptional performance and power efficiency. With significant advancements in AI, gaming, and overall performance, the Dimensity 9400 is poised to power some of the most powerful Android devices in 2025.

Performance and Efficiency

Built on TSMC’s 3nm process technology, the Dimensity 9400 offers a 40% improvement in power efficiency compared to its predecessor. This allows it to handle demanding tasks without draining the battery. The chipset features a “All Big Core Design” with one high-performance Cortex-X925 core clocked at 3.62GHz and three Cortex-X4 cores running at 3.3GHz. This configuration, along with higher clock speeds for the efficiency cores, ensures faster app loading times and better multitasking performance.

AI Capabilities

The Dimensity 9400 introduces the Agentic AI Engine, powered by a new NPU. This engine supports on-device LoRA training, enabling better AI performance without constant cloud connections. It offers 80% faster LLM prompt handling than the Dimensity 9300, making it ideal for AI-driven tasks like voice assistance and image generation. Additionally, the Agentic AI Engine will allow mobile OEMs to integrate advanced AI functions via a cloud-based “Agentic Apps Store.”

Gaming and Graphics

For gaming enthusiasts, the Dimensity 9400 features the Arm Immortalis-G925 GPU, which offers a 41% improvement in peak performance and a 40% reduction in power consumption. The chip supports PC-level ray tracing technology, providing more realistic and immersive visual experiences in mobile games. It also supports 8K video at 60fps and WQHD+ displays at 180Hz.

Market Presence and Future Outlook

MediaTek is already seeing success in the global market, with a 30% share. Oppo has confirmed that its upcoming Find X8 series will use the Dimensity 9400, marking its global debut. Samsung has also adopted MediaTek chips for the first time in its Galaxy Tab S10 series. As the Dimensity 9400 begins to roll out, it will compete with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 8 Gen 4. While early benchmarks show the Dimensity 9400 leading in power efficiency and AI capabilities, real-world tests will determine which chip ultimately performs better.
